Using PCI device 1799:700f and the rtl8180 kernel wireless driver.

With the vanilla 2.6.29-rc releases (rc8 most recently but also with pr=
edecessors) I've noticed that the Bit Rate of my wireless device appear=
s to be more or less fixed at 1 Mb/s.  Occasionally, iwconfig reports h=
igher values but, as the stats below show, no attempts are successful a=
t higher Bit Rates with this kernel version.

With the 2.6.28 series, however, the Bit Rate will vary in the normal w=
ay, with the majority of the network activity happening at the higher e=
nd, if not the highest(54 Mb /s) point, of the range supported by this =
device.

This is using the minstrel rate control mechanism.

Ok, I've finished bisecting between a 'good' kernel (2.6.28) and a 'bad=
' one (2.6.29-rc1) and have identified the 'first bad' commit.  It seem=
s that the problem is introduced (perhaps not unsurprisingly) as a resu=
lt of e6a9854b05c1a6af1308fe2b8c68f35abf28a3ee - mac80211/drivers: rewr=
ite the rate control API.  This is the first kernel build in the 2.6.29=
 development series which shows the Bit Rate failing to succeed at anyt=
hing other than 1 Mb/s.  The previous 'good' kernel - faf3994a9f65fd95a=
68bbcc03c318a427cd1e7d3 - succeeds as expected in this respect.  Presum=
ably something is broken/incomplete in the changes introduced to driver=
s/net/wireless/rtl8180_dev.c in e6a9854b05c1a6af1308fe2b8c68f35abf28a3e=
e, but it might be more subtle than that, I don't know.

Again, I can certainly test any patches.

Hardware is 1799:700f (=3D RTL8185vD + rtl8225z2)
